10 Simple Ways to Keep Pests Out of Your Home

You don’t usually notice pests at first. A small ant trail. A faint scratching sound at night. Then suddenly—it’s a problem.

Keeping pests out isn’t about reacting late. It’s about staying a step ahead. Simple habits. Done right.


Here are 10 practical ways to protect your home—before things get out of hand.


1. Seal the Entry Points


Pests don’t need an open door. Tiny cracks are enough.

Check:


  • Window frames
  • Door gaps
  • Foundation cracks
  • Utility line openings


Seal them with caulk or weatherstripping. Small fixes—big impact.


2. Keep Your Kitchen Tight


Food is the main attraction. Always has been.


  • Store food in airtight containers
  • Wipe counters daily
  • Don’t leave dishes overnight


Even a few crumbs can invite ants or roaches. It adds up fast.


3. Take Out the Trash Regularly


Overflowing garbage is basically an open invitation.

Use sealed bins. Empty them often.
Especially in warmer months—things escalate quickly.


4. Fix Moisture Issues


Pests love moisture. Termites, cockroaches, even rodents.

Check for:


  • Leaky pipes
  • Damp basements
  • Standing water


Dry spaces are less attractive. Simple logic—but often ignored.


5. Maintain Your Yard


Your yard is the first line of defense.


  • Trim bushes away from walls
  • Remove debris and wood piles
  • Keep grass short


Overgrown areas give pests a place to hide—then move indoors.


6. Don’t Ignore Small Signs


A single pest usually means more.


  • One cockroach? There are others
  • A few ants? There’s a colony nearby


Act early. Waiting is where things go wrong.

7. Use Door Sweeps and Screens


Doors and windows are easy access points.


Install:

  • Door sweeps
  • Fine mesh window screens


They block insects without affecting airflow. Simple. Effective.


8. Store Firewood Properly


Stacking wood near your home? Risky.


It attracts:

  • Termites
  • Ants
  • Rodents


Keep firewood at least 15–20 feet away from the house. Off the ground too, if possible.
